The Key Factors to Consider When Hiring a Web Developer

  1. Define Your Project Requirements: Before you begin your search for a web developer, it’s essential to clearly define your project requirements. Determine the goals, objectives, and scope of your project, as well as any specific features or functionalities you require. Consider factors such as the target audience, user experience, and desired aesthetics. By having a clear understanding of your project requirements, you’ll be better equipped to assess potential candidates and ensure that they have the skills and expertise necessary to bring your vision to life.
  2. Technical Skills and Expertise: One of the most critical factors to consider when hiring a web developer is their technical skills and expertise. Look for developers who are proficient in the programming languages, frameworks, and technologies relevant to your project. For example, if you’re building a WordPress website, you’ll want a developer who is experienced in PHP, HTML, CSS, and JavaScript, as well as familiar with WordPress themes and plugins. Similarly, if you’re developing a web application, you’ll need a developer with expertise in backend and frontend development, as well as knowledge of databases and server-side technologies.
  3. Portfolio and Experience: Reviewing a developer’s portfolio and experience is essential for assessing their capabilities and track record. Look for developers who have experience working on projects similar to yours, as well as a diverse portfolio that showcases their range of skills and expertise. Pay attention to the quality of their work, the functionality of the websites or applications they’ve developed, and any client testimonials or case studies that demonstrate their success. A developer with a proven track record of delivering high-quality projects is more likely to meet your expectations and ensure the success of your project.
  4. Communication and Collaboration: Effective communication and collaboration are essential for the success of any web development project. Look for developers who are responsive, transparent, and easy to communicate with. During the hiring process, pay attention to how quickly they respond to your inquiries, as well as the clarity and professionalism of their communication. Additionally, consider their ability to collaborate effectively with your team and stakeholders, as well as their willingness to listen to feedback and incorporate changes as needed. A developer who communicates well and works collaboratively is more likely to deliver a successful project that meets your expectations.
  5. Understanding of Your Business and Industry: It’s essential to hire a web developer who understands your business, industry, and target audience. Look for developers who take the time to learn about your business goals, objectives, and brand identity, as well as the unique challenges and opportunities within your industry. A developer who understands your business and industry can provide valuable insights and recommendations to help you achieve your goals and stand out in a competitive marketplace.
  6. Problem-Solving and Critical Thinking Skills: Web development often involves solving complex problems and overcoming technical challenges. Look for developers who possess strong problem-solving and critical thinking skills, as well as the ability to think creatively and adapt to changing requirements. During the hiring process, ask candidates to describe how they’ve addressed challenges in previous projects and their approach to problem-solving. A developer who is resourceful, innovative, and able to think critically is better equipped to navigate the complexities of web development and deliver successful outcomes.
  7. Quality Assurance and Testing: Ensuring the quality and reliability of your website or web application is essential for its success. Look for developers who prioritize quality assurance and testing throughout the development process. Ask about their testing methodologies and how they ensure that their code is bug-free, secure, and meets industry best practices. Additionally, consider their approach to user testing and feedback gathering, as well as their willingness to make revisions and improvements based on user feedback. A developer who prioritizes quality assurance and testing is more likely to deliver a high-quality, reliable product that meets your needs and exceeds your expectations.
  8. Cost and Budget Considerations: Finally, consider your budget and cost considerations when hiring a web developer. While it’s important to find a developer who offers competitive rates, it’s equally essential to prioritize quality and expertise over price alone. Remember that investing in a skilled and experienced developer upfront can save you time and resources in the long run by avoiding costly mistakes and ensuring the success of your project. Be transparent about your budget constraints and expectations, and look for developers who can provide a clear breakdown of their pricing structure and deliverables.
